How Is Orthodontic Treatment for Adults Different?

According to the American Association of Orthodontics, the physiological factor is the same for adults and children. However, things like their oral health condition, medication, or habits can affect the outcome of their treatment. 

For starters, adults aren’t growing. Secondly, their treatment often takes slightly longer due to maturity and increased bone density. Also, some adults may have missing teeth, fillings, worn out or misshapen teeth, or dental illnesses.

In some cases, adults may also be on medication or have habits like smoking, grinding teeth, or clenching, all of which are factored in before devising a treatment plan.

What Are the Advantages of Orthodontic Treatment for Adults?

There are tons of advantages to receiving orthodontic treatment as adults. Let’s take a look at them:

  • Improved Appearance

The advantage of an improved appearance can never be understated. It improves your confidence, makes you approachable, and helps you be the best version of yourself.

  • Better Oral Health

If you are considering orthodontic treatment, you have oral issues that need fixing. Once fixed, you are likely to have better dental health, which in turn can improve your overall health.

  • Restores Structure

As you age, your teeth tend to move and slowly grow out of place. With orthodontic treatment, you can restore the optimum oral structure.
